Getting a replacement car key can be an uncomplicated or complex procedure, depending on the type of key and the specific vehicle model. Here are the actions involved:
1. Determine Your Key Type
Determine which type of key you have. This will help you select the right technique to get a replacement.
2. Locate Your Vehicle Identification Number (VIN)
The VIN, normally located on the control panel or inside the motorist's door frame, is important for locksmiths and car dealerships when configuring a brand-new key.
3. Pick Your Replacement Option
Car owners can select various paths for replacements:
Dealerships: Often the most costly option, but car dealerships have the manufacturer's specifications needed for sophisticated key types.
Regional Locksmiths: Usually a more economical alternative, specifically for standard and transponder keys.
Online Services: Some online platforms provide key duplication services, offering a less expensive option for standard keys.
Automotive Lockout Services: If locked out of one's car, mobile locksmith professional services can often develop a replacement key on-site.
4. Supply Necessary Documentation
To get a replacement, people may need to supply proof of ownership and identification. This consists of:
Vehicle TitleDriver's LicenseInsurance coverage Information5. Programming the New Key
For transponder keys and smart keys, the brand-new key may need programming to sync with the vehicle's ignition system. Dealerships are typically better geared up for this job, but many locksmiths can likewise manage programming.
6. Evaluating the Key
When the brand-new key is gotten and configured, it's important to evaluate it to guarantee it works properly with the vehicle's ignition and locks.
Expenses of Replacement Car Keys
The expense of replacing car keys can differ substantially based on the vehicle type and the key itself. Below is a summary of estimated expenses for various types of car keys:
Type of KeyApproximated Cost RangeStandard Key₤ 2 - ₤ 10Transponder Key₤ 50 - ₤ 200Key Fob₤ 100 - ₤ 500Smart Key₤ 200 - ₤ 600Factors Influencing Cost

The timeframe for acquiring a replacement key can vary. Dealerships may take numerous hours to days due to sourcing and programs, while locksmith professionals can often provide faster service.
2. Can I make a copy of my transponder key without the initial?
Unfortunately, producing a duplicate transponder key typically needs the original key for appropriate shows. If the initial is lost, a new replacement might require to be developed.
3. Is it possible to replace a lost clever key?
Yes, lost clever keys can be replaced; nevertheless, the process may involve extra security measures, needing the vehicle owner to provide proof of ownership.
4. Can I program my own key?
Some automobiles permit owners to program their own keys using particular series. Nevertheless, for many modern vehicles, professional programming is suggested due to complexity.
5. What should I do if I lose my key while parked?
If you lose your key while parked, you have a number of options: call a locksmith, utilize a replicate key if available, or use roadside help services to help recover or unlock your vehicle.
